What the college says

This is a practical, career-focused qualification designed for students interested in the digital world. This course provides a strong foundation in key areas such as IT systems, data management, cybersecurity, and website development. Through hands-on projects and real-world scenarios, students develop valuable skills in problem-solving, digital communication, and project management.

What you need to get on

Grade 4 and above in GCSE Computer Science or Grade 4 or above in GCSE ICT or Merit in BTEC IT.

How you are assessed

One subject in depth, assessed largely through coursework and projects.
